Mastering the Timing: Core Gameplay Mechanics
At its heart, the game revolves around a single, core mechanic: timing. Players must navigate a chicken across a busy road, dodging cars, trucks, and other vehicles traveling at increasing speeds. The controls are typically straightforward – taps or swipes to move the chicken forward, backward, or change lanes. Successful navigation earns points, and the further the chicken progresses, the higher the score. The challenge, of course, is that a single collision results in game over, forcing the player to start over. This constant threat creates a thrilling sense of urgency and encourages careful planning.
The difficulty curve is expertly crafted. Initially, the traffic flow is relatively slow and predictable, allowing players to learn the basic mechanics and develop their timing. As the game progresses, however, the speed and density of traffic increase dramatically, requiring split-second reactions and a keen understanding of traffic patterns. Furthermore, some versions introduce additional obstacles, such as moving platforms or unpredictable vehicle behavior, adding layers of complexity to the gameplay.
Understanding Traffic Patterns and Prediction
While reflexes are essential, simply reacting to oncoming traffic isn’t enough to consistently achieve high scores. Successful players learn to anticipate traffic patterns and predict the movements of vehicles. Observing the speed and spacing of cars allows players to identify gaps in the traffic flow and plan their crossings accordingly. This requires a degree of spatial awareness and the ability to quickly assess risk. Experienced players often develop a mental rhythm, anticipating the timing of vehicle arrivals and departures to maximize their chances of success.
Some iterations of the game introduce variations in vehicle types, each with its own unique speed and behavior. For example, trucks might be slower but wider, requiring more careful maneuvering, while motorcycles might be faster and more agile. Recognizing these differences and adjusting your strategy accordingly is crucial for survival. Paying attention to the background scenery can also provide clues about upcoming traffic patterns, such as the presence of intersections or stop signs.

The Psychology of Addiction: Why We Can't Stop Playing
The addictive nature of the chicken road game isn't accidental. It’s rooted in fundamental principles of game design and behavioral psychology. The game’s simple mechanics, escalating difficulty, and rewarding progression system tap into the brain’s reward pathways, creating a compelling feedback loop. Each successful crossing triggers a release of dopamine, a neurotransmitter associated with pleasure and motivation, reinforcing the desire to continue playing.
The element of risk is also crucial. The constant threat of failure creates a sense of urgency and excitement, keeping players on the edge of their seats. The near-misses – narrowly avoiding a collision – can be particularly exhilarating, providing a sense of accomplishment even when the game doesn’t end in success. This intermittent reinforcement – the unpredictable reward – is a powerful driver of addiction. The feeling of being "just on the cusp" of a new high score keeps players hooked.
